This data set contains Sea-viewing Wide Field-of-view Sensor (SeaWiFS) imagery for the southern African region. These images are Level-1a swaths of the southern Africa region selected from global area coverage (GAC) at 4.5-km resolution. The data files presented here were selected from a large collection of SeaWiFS images based on image clarity and lack of clouds. Several hazy days were included as a contrast. The data are provided in HDF formatted files. The SeaWiFS sensor, launched in late 1997, collects data in 8 bands ranging from 402 nm to 885 nm. SeaWiFS data are available at two spatial resolutions, local area coverage (LAC), at 1.1 km, and global area coverage (GAC) at 4.5-km resolution.
